History and Myth of Canoe Ridge Chardonnay
Canoe Ridge Chardonnay has a rich history that dates back to its founding in 1989. The winery takes its name from the nearby Canoe Ridge, a geological formation that was formed by the Missoula Floods thousands of years ago. This unique ridge provides the vineyards with well-drained soils and excellent sun exposure, resulting in grapes with exceptional flavor and character.

Canoe Ridge Chardonnay and Food Pairing
When it comes to food pairing, Canoe Ridge Chardonnay is incredibly versatile. Its crisp acidity and complex flavors make it a great match for a wide range of dishes. Here are a few pairing suggestions to enhance your dining experience:
1. Grilled salmon with lemon butter sauce: The citrus notes in Canoe Ridge Chardonnay complement the flavors of the salmon perfectly. The wine's acidity cuts through the richness of the butter sauce, creating a harmonious balance of flavors.
2. Roasted chicken with garlic and herbs: The creamy texture of Canoe Ridge Chardonnay pairs well with the savory flavors of roasted chicken. The wine's subtle oak notes enhance the herbal flavors of the dish, creating a delightful combination.
3. Creamy pasta dishes: Canoe Ridge Chardonnay's creamy mouthfeel makes it an excellent choice for creamy pasta dishes. The wine's acidity helps cut through the richness of the sauce, creating a well-balanced and satisfying pairing.
4. Brie or Camembert cheese: The buttery and nutty flavors of Canoe Ridge Chardonnay complement the creamy and earthy flavors of these soft cheeses. The wine's acidity helps cleanse the palate, making it the perfect accompaniment to a cheese board.
Tips for Enjoying Canoe Ridge Chardonnay
If you're new to Canoe Ridge Chardonnay or chardonnay in general, here are a few tips to help you fully enjoy this delicious wine:
1. Serve chilled: Canoe Ridge Chardonnay is best served chilled, around 50-55°F (10-13°C). This will enhance the wine's refreshing character and bring out its vibrant flavors.
2. Use the right glass: To fully appreciate the aromas and flavors of Canoe Ridge Chardonnay, use a medium-sized white wine glass with a slightly tapered rim. This will help concentrate the aromas and direct them towards your nose.
3. Let it breathe: Before enjoying Canoe Ridge Chardonnay, let it breathe for a few minutes. This will allow the flavors to develop and the wine to open up, resulting in a more enjoyable drinking experience.
